UofL researchers land nearly $12 million to study microorganisms and disease

UofL researchers land nearly $12 million to study microorganisms and disease

University of Louisville researchers have received $11.7 million to study microorganisms throughout the body, including the mouth. What they find could lead to better understanding and treatment of a range of chronic conditions.

UofL dental school assistant dean describes harrowing experience overcoming Bosnian war

UofL dental school assistant dean describes harrowing experience overcoming Bosnian war

More than 30 years have passed since the siege of Sarajevo in April 1992. Alma Ljaljevic-Tucakovic lived through the ethnically-rooted war in Bosnia and Herzegovina, a former republic of Yugoslavia, making her way to Louisville as a refugee in 1996. UofL News caught up with Ljaljevic-Tucakovic, School of Dentistry’s assistant dean for Student Admissions and Student Affairs, to learn about how she overcame adversity and eventually made her way to UofL.

Interim dean makes history as first woman to lead UofL’s School of Dentistry

Interim dean makes history as first woman to lead UofL’s School of Dentistry

Margaret Hill, interim dean at the School of Dentistry, is making history as the first female in the top leadership position of the school. Hill, who previously served as associate dean for academic affairs, was appointed to the role by Gerry Bradley while he leads UofL as interim provost. UofL News caught up with Hill to learn more about her journey to UofL and her vision of the School of Dentistry.
